      One small issue you have here, when you describe how to create the EBS volumes, you recommend using 4X4 GB volumes with Raid10, and giving 5% to then "/journal" partition. I didn't notice the recommendation of "at least 10GB for the journal and log" until later, and its connection to the 4GB volumes, and just completed the tutorial as written.
      When I did this and tried to start the mongo server, it said I need at least 4 GB for the journal.
      As a result, I had to redo the whole thing, with 4X30GB volumes, and giving 10% to the log and journal partitions.

      I recommend you somehow either change the tutorial so that it either gives you the required 10GB for the log and the journal (using for example 4X30GB volumes), or at least point this out to the users that the numbers you put in the storage configuration should be changed for a live instance.
